On a PowerPivot report I have a slicer ("Slicer_Month_Name"); I would like to print the report for each month of the year. Selecting each month and printing the report is not user friendly, so I'd like to have a macro that goes from month to month and prints the individual report. In other words, when the macro is executed, 12 reports are printed, one for each month.

Do you know the macro that will allow me to do this? Thank you.
